FAQs
Will my batter pour out the bottom of the ring? Cake batter is very dense and you will experience VERY little to no leaking at all. This is why we recommend a liner underneath to eliminate leaking. This also helps with warped sheet pans.
How do they bake? They will amaze you! Cakes baked in stainless rings will bake faster than aluminum so a lower temperature (25 degree drop) is recommended.
Can they be placed in freezers? Absolutely! In fact, stainless steel performs better in cold environments BETTER than any other metal. This makes our stainless rings a fun and better choice for ice cream cakes, mousse, and other refrigerated desserts.
What can you make with them? This is the best part. Rings can be used for cakes, mousse, ice cream cakes, French entremets, individual pastries, layered desserts, cookies cutters, pancake rings, vertical foods, salads, sushi, and so much more! |
